You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Copy file name to clipboardExpand all lines: README.md
+12-1Lines changed: 12 additions & 1 deletion
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-25,6 +25,10 @@ L'architecture est construite autour de l'outil **LangGraph**, qui gère l'état
25
25
26
26
***Python :** Version 3.11
27
27
***Clés API :** Une clé **OpenAI API Key** est obligatoire. Une clé **Tavily API Key** est nécessaire pour la recherche web.
28
+
***Clés Google Cloud** pour le déploiement :
29
+
-`GCP_PROJECT_ID` : ID de ton projet Google Cloud
30
+
-`GCP_REGION` : Région de déploiement Cloud Run
31
+
-`GCP_SA_KEY` : Fichier JSON de ta **Service Account Key**
28
32
29
33
### 2. Configuration de l'Environnement
30
34
@@ -54,10 +58,17 @@ Le processus d'ingestion est géré automatiquement au premier lancement (ou lor
54
58
55
59
### 5. Lancement de l'Application
56
60
Lancez l'interface web via Chainlit :
61
+
l'application sera accessible via l'URL affichée dans le terminal (généralement http://localhost:8000).
57
62
```bash
58
63
chainlit run app_chainlit.py -w
59
64
```
60
-
L'application sera accessible via l'URL affichée dans le terminal (généralement http://localhost:8000).
65
+
66
+
### 5. Déploiement sur le cloud
67
+
Le projet a été déployé temporairement sur Google Cloud Run via GitHub Actions :
68
+
- L’URL de l’application est accessible pour tester l’assistant à distance mais elle sera désactivée après la période de test.https://agent-orchestre-finance-750867412054.europe-west9.run.app/
69
+
- logs et erreurs sont monitorés via Cloud Run pour assurer la stabilité durant la période active.
70
+
71
+
61
72
# Instructions de Test
62
73
L'Agent Orchestrateur est capable de choisir l'outil approprié. Testez les différents modes :
0 commit comments